Transaction 893875e24623f9701042f46578da58ef69ec0d94816c913e7478eab6fee1b92e

5 Input
2 Outputs
  • 893875e24623f9701042f46578da58ef69ec0d94816c913e7478eab6fee1b92e:0
  • value  5886470
    address  3FWNDcTAn42oe6DDHKL7f6RrMP7pH2Kn6m
  • 893875e24623f9701042f46578da58ef69ec0d94816c913e7478eab6fee1b92e:1
  • value  1619663
    address  1GafuooE4VQtcCM6EDWv1kwEQwGF7ZJBXE